Rebels in Indonesia's Aceh province have set fire to a natural gas field in Lhoksukon belonging to American energy giant Exxon.

The separatist guerrillas from the Free Aceh Movement threw a grenade at the installation just after midnight, immediately sparking a huge blaze.
